What Brownsville voters need for the November 3, 2026 general election — official dates, tools, and offices only. Updated July 2026.
| Milestone | Date / rule |
|---|---|
| Voter-registration deadline | Monday, October 5, 2026 (statutory rule: 30 days before Election Day) |
| Early voting | Early voting by personal appearance: Monday, October 19 – Friday, October 30, 2026 (any early voting location in your county of registration) |
| Election Day | Tuesday, November 3, 2026 (polls per county hours) |

Check your registration →Excuse required — you may vote by mail only if you: are 65 or older on Election Day; are sick or disabled; expect to give birth within 3 weeks before/after Election Day; will be out of your county during early voting and on Election Day; or are confined in jail/involuntary civil commitment. Application for a Ballot by Mail must be RECEIVED (not postmarked) by the early voting clerk by Friday, October 23, 2026.
Cameron County Department of Elections & Voter Registration runs the election for Brownsville — polling places, sample ballots, and results. Led by Elections Administrator Remi Garza (since 2015); office at 1050 E. Madison St., Brownsville, TX 78520, (956) 544-0809, with a polling locations page on the department site.
